The Volume of Anthracite Coal by Weight - Coalpail. com The exact volume of anthracite coal by weight varies The two main variables why this cannot be calculated precisely based on it's weight is the density of the coal and the size of the coal Coal from different sources will have different densities therefore the volume per ton can change from one source to another
